The Historical Orientation and Significance of a “Moderately Prosperous China”

(Abstract)

 

Wu Xiaoming

 

The building of a moderately prosperous society in all respects marks the historic realization of “moderately prosperous China.” It is based on the premise of modernization and localization of Marxism in China, and is achieved through the historical path of socialism with Chinese characteristics. “Moderately prosperous China” is a decisive achievement of socialism with Chinese characteristics in the current stage, and a staged progress of the great rejuvenation of the Chinese nation. Building a moderately prosperous society in all respects also means a positive openness. The new historical orientation of China’s development is of great significance to the Chinese nation, to world socialism and to the overall progress of mankind. Therefore, it presents the “significance of world history” and will undertake world historical tasks. The specific goal of a “moderately prosperous China” is to build a great modern socialist country. The actual implementation of the construction process will mean the creation of higher social principles from the possibilities of new types of civilization.
